in reply to @kgrainger I had a Tarlov Cyst removed from my sacral spine many years ago by Dr. Rudolph Schrot who is associated with Sutter Medical Foundation in Sacramento, CA. In fact, he recently did a study on the removal of these cysts. I had a very good outcome as a result of the removal, and the recovery time was actually quite short.
